Latest Patents

Among his latest innovations, Igi has developed a series of patents such as the "Method of Dealing with Curl" and the "Droplet Ejecting Apparatus." The patented method aims to mitigate curling of a recording medium that can occur during liquid ejection. This involves calculating the liquid amounts and droplet associations that contribute to the curl, allowing for precise control over the process. Another notable patent, titled "Recording Apparatus Including Medium Attracting Unit," details a system that enhances the performance of image formation on recording media. This invention encompasses a record head, conveyance mechanism, and a media attracting unit designed to improve the medium's stability during operation.
